Needham History: Moving the Baptist Church
"it will be one of the finest..." The first Baptist Church in its original location at the corner of Great Plain and Highland Avenues. The...
Needham Concert Society to Kick Off ‘Restorative’ Classical Music Series
November 3, 2023 • As locals pass by the Carter Memorial United Methodist Church on a Sunday, they may hear more than just hymns. Within...
Keeping Faith: Historic Needham Church Faces New Future After Closing
October 6, 2023 • The First Baptist Church in Needham has closed its doors and merged with a Jamaica Plain Parish, but that does not...